Guidelines for safe and efficient use (continued)
• Do not handle the phone with wet hands while it is
being charged. It may cause an electric shock and can
seriously damage your phone.
• Do not charge a handset near flammable material as
the handset can become hot and create a fire hazard.
• Use a dry cloth to clean the exterior of the unit (do not
use solvents such as benzene, thinner or alcohol).
• Do not charge the phone when it is on soft furnishings.
• The phone should be charged in a well ventilated area.
• Do not subject this unit to excessive smoke or dust.
• Do not keep the phone next to credit cards or transport
tickets; it can affect the information on the magnetic
strips.
• Do not tap the screen with a sharp object as it may
damage the phone.
• Do not expose the phone to liquid or moisture.
• Use accessories like earphones cautiously. Do not touch
the antenna unnecessarily.

• Do not use, touch or attempt to remove or fix broken,
chipped or cracked glass. Damage to the glass display
due to abuse or misuse is not covered under the
warranty.
• Your phone is an electronic device that generates heat
during normal operation. Extremely prolonged, direct
skin contact in the absence of adequate ventilation
may result in discomfort or minor burns. Therefore, use
care when handling your phone during or immediately
after operation.
• If your phone gets wet, immediately unplug it to dry
off completely. Do not attempt to accelerate the drying
process with an external heating source, such as an
oven, microwave or hair dryer.
• The liquid in your wet phone, changes the color of the
product label inside your phone. Damage to your device
as a result of exposure to liquid is not covered under
your warranty.
